gategroup subsidiary deSter to acquire Helios

deSter Holding BV, a subsidiary of gategroup, has reached agreement to acquire Helios Market, Product and Production Development BV, an innovative and respected global provider of onboard products and services for the airline, rail and hospitality industries. Helios’ products and services are highly complementary with those of deSter and Harmony.

The addition of Helios will expand the ability of the combined companies to bring innovative approaches to new customers and geographies and will provide synergies in marketing, manufacturing and supply chain solutions.

Helios’ revenue for 2011 is above CHF 70 million with an EBITDA margin above gategroup’s and a strong return on invested capital based on Helios’ unaudited financial statements. With Helios, deSter’s and Harmony’s combined annual revenue will exceed CHF 250 million.

The transaction is subject to customary closing conditions and approvals, including clearance by competition authorities if required. The purchase price is approximately CHF 27 million, which will be funded in part from cash and a debt facility.

“This transaction, which is accretive to gategroup, fully supports our business model of a comprehensive and integrated service offering,” said gategroup CEO Andrew Gibson. “With this acquisition, we will leverage Helios’ reputation for customer focus, flexibility and speed to market with the marketing, production and supply chain strength of our industry-leading brands deSter and Harmony to create truly world-class offerings.”

Helios enjoys a reputation for innovative, customer-focused design and counts among its clients some of the world’s largest airlines as well as those in rapidly growing regions and the low-cost carrier sector. Its product lines include disposable and re-usable onboard equipment, plastic, metal, china and glass service ware and passenger amenity kits. The company, which is based in Amsterdam, operates an asset-light business model with manufacturing outsourced, but with control of all supply chain logistics.

Jons Hensel, Chairman of Helios, said, “Being reunited with deSter and Harmony within gategroup is like coming home. Everyone at Helios looks forward to taking our collective innovation, delivery and customer service capabilities to the next level.” Hensel was instrumental to the development of deSter in an earlier form. Approximately 15 years ago, Hensel and partners founded Helios as an independent company.

“We are extremely excited to have Jons and his team join the company and accelerate the growth of deSter and Harmony in the coming years,”
Gibson said.
